Abstract

The utility model provides a kind of quick production testing frock of air-conditioner with fixed frequency outdoor unit, including coil pipe, the coil pipe includes first end and the second end, the first end connects the tubule of outdoor unit to be tested by the first snap joint, the second end connects the extra heavy pipe in outdoor unit to be tested by the second snap joint, forms refrigerating circuit;Also include refrigerating circuit parameter detection equipment and single-chip microcomputer, the refrigerating circuit parameter detection equipment detects and generates at least one refrigerating circuit running parameter signal, exports to the single-chip microcomputer, the single-chip microcomputer receives the running parameter signal and exported.The utility model improves the inspection speed and testing accuracy of air-conditioner with fixed frequency outdoor unit inspection.

Background technology
In the prior art, air-conditioner with fixed frequency to be dispatched from the factory integrally is tested, and can be dispatched from the factory after qualified.In checkout procedure, Prepare an indoor set, outdoor unit to be tested connects with standard indoor set, air-conditioner with fixed frequency complete machine operation, in outdoor unit one Side, by manually differentiating to the parameters of outdoor unit, determine whether leaving air temp qualified, if manually judge it is qualified, Outdoor unit meets standard, you can dispatches from the factory.
In the existing method of inspection, due to needing complete machine to run, so detection device takes up an area big, purchase cost height.Whole In the checkout procedure of machine, different degrees of consume also occurs in the less indoor set functional part of the degree of association, and it is unnecessary to cause Loss.The overall operation process for being additionally, since indoor set is complicated, it is not easy to which the unified operating mode of established standardses, parameter fluctuation rise and fall Greatly.Meanwhile outdoor unit operational factor by manually judging when, although can be to the accurate judgement of leaving air temp.But in outdoor unit Compressor failure itself is not easy to discover.If coolant injection deficiency also is difficult to by manually determining in system.At present, it is artificial to judge The process of parameter needs 20 minutes every about platform, time-consuming longer, reduces the efficiency of complete machine inspection.

Embodiment

Shown in Figure 1 is that the quick production testing frock of air-conditioner with fixed frequency outdoor unit disclosed in the utility model is a kind of real Apply the structural schematic block diagram of example.As shown in figure 1, in the present embodiment, frock is examined to include coil pipe 1, coil pipe 1 includes first end 11 and the second end 12.First end 11 connects the tubule 211 of outdoor unit to be tested by the first snap joint 13, that is, presses The liquid pipe of contracting machine 21, or be high-voltage tube, the second end 12 is connected thick in outdoor unit to be tested by the second snap joint 14 Pipe 212, that is, the tracheae of compressor 21, either referred to as muffler or low-voltage tube, formation refrigerating circuit, refrigerating circuit are made The path of cryogen flowing.Frock is examined also to include refrigerating circuit parameter detection equipment 3 and single-chip microcomputer 4, refrigerating circuit parameter detecting Equipment 3 detects the working condition of refrigerating circuit, and generates at least one refrigerating circuit running parameter signal, exports to single-chip microcomputer 4, Single-chip microcomputer 4 receives running parameter signal and exported.Multiple outdoor units to be tested are connected by snap joint and coil pipe 1, can be with fast Start working fastly, refrigerating circuit parameter detection equipment 3 can return refrigerating circuit running parameter signal in real time and export to list Piece machine 4 so that operating personnel know working condition within the very first time.It is shown in Figure 2, coil pipe 1 by some groups of copper pipe disks around Formed into coiled pipe.Coiled pipe is bent with fine copper, and refrigerant enters from the first end 11 on the top of coil pipe 1, evaporates caused steam Gas flows out from the second end 12 of the bottom of coil pipe 1.The operating condition of coil pipe 1 is easily controlled relative to the indoor set of standard, can be with Stable unified and few disturbance variable test environment is formed, while is further improved overall by the sample detecting signal of single-chip microcomputer 4 Test speed.In parameter decision one end, without arranging specific staff, human cost is reduced.
Say to a more specific step, in order to solve can not manually to detect asking for the virtual condition of compressor 21 and coolant injection amount Topic, includes capillary temperature sensor 31, extra heavy pipe temperature sensor 32, pressure sensor in refrigerating circuit parameter detection equipment 3 33 and current detecting unit 34.Wherein pressure sensor 33 detects the refrigerant pressure in refrigerating circuit, current detecting unit 34 Detect the running current of compressor 21.Capillary temperature sensor 31, extra heavy pipe temperature sensor 32, pressure sensor 33, electric current inspection Survey unit 34 and generate capillary temperature detection signal, extra heavy pipe temperature detection signal, pressure detecting signal and current detection signal respectively And in the multi-channel input mouth input value single-chip microcomputer 4 for passing through single-chip microcomputer 4.Single-chip microcomputer 4 receives capillary temperature detection signal, extra heavy pipe temperature Detection signal, pressure detecting signal and current detection signal are spent, and is exported by one or more output port.Utilize tubule temperature Degree detection signal, extra heavy pipe temperature detection signal and pressure detecting signal can draw the situation for coolant leakage whether occur.Specifically Judgement computational methods be disclosed in prior art, be not the key protection point of the present embodiment, will not be repeated here.Due to fixed The frequency of compressor 21 of frequency air conditioner keeps constant, so may determine that the work shape of compressor 21 by current detection signal State, the method specifically compared are also well known to those skilled in the art, are repeated no more again.Due in frock is examined, single-chip microcomputer 4 Inspection service is stood alone as, it is advantageous to which multi-way detecting signal is inputted by multi-channel input mouth, ensures the real-time of detection data Property, while the data processing speed of optimizing check frock, improve checkability.Certainly, according to the characteristics of outdoor unit to be tested, The a kind of or a kind of of the sensor can also be set in refrigerating circuit parameter detection equipment 3, but testing accuracy can be influenceed. The output end of frock single-chip microcomputer is being examined, can be by one or more output port output signal, to sentence as follow-up data Disconnected, processing basis.
It is a kind of preferable to be illustrated in figure 3 the quick production testing frock of fixed frequency air conditioner outdoor unit disclosed in the utility model Circuit diagram.As shown in figure 3, current detecting unit 34 include be sequentially connected Current Transmit, rectification circuit, bleeder circuit and Filter circuit.The running current of compressor 21 is that is, primary defeated by the primary side of current input terminal, i.e. Current Transmit Enter, exported from the secondary side of Current Transmit, the bridge rectifier rectification formed by diode D1, D2, D3 and D4, with And divider resistance R1, R2 and VR partial pressure switch are voltage signal, and after filtering circuit filtering input it is defeated all the way to single-chip microcomputer 4 Enter end.Analog to digital conversion circuit (not shown) is additionally provided between filter circuit and single-chip microcomputer 4, the analog quantity sampled is turned It is changed to digital quantity.Clamp diode D5 is additionally provided with current detecting unit 34, clamp diode D5 negative pole connects 5V power supplys, Input signal is avoided to cause to damage to single-chip microcomputer 4 more than 5V.Filter circuit is preferably by electrochemical capacitor E, electric capacity C and resistance R4 groups Into Order RC filter circuit.When the electric current of compressor 21 changes, the input current of Current Transmit changes, Output current also changes, so that the road input of single-chip microcomputer 4 one receives the real-time current detected value of compressor 21, and Further obtain whether compressor of outdoor unit 21 itself is in normal working condition.
In order that assay can be understood in time by obtaining operating personnel, display unit 10 is additionally provided with, display unit 10 can To be LCD or LED display.One or more output port of the input connection single-chip microcomputer 4 of display unit 10, is received more Road running parameter signal is simultaneously shown.
Power-supply device 6 is additionally provided with frock is examined.Power-supply device 6 examines frock power supply, the electricity of single-chip microcomputer 4 to be whole Source connects power-supply device 6.Power-supply device 6 generates and exports power supply signal to the power end of single-chip microcomputer 4.In order to improve inspection man The stability of dress, the power end of single-chip microcomputer 4 receive the power supply signal and sample refrigerating circuit parameter detection equipment 3 and generate and export Equipment state signal.Equipment state signal is preferably capillary temperature sensor 31, extra heavy pipe temperature sensor 32 and pressure sensing The standby signal of device 33.If there is no equipment state signal output, illustrate corresponding to sensor itself it is faulty.
Warning device 9 is additionally provided with frock is examined, warning device 9 connects the output end of single-chip microcomputer 4 and receives monolithic The alarm signal that machine 4 exports.If sensor itself is faulty, or outdoor unit breaks down, and the output end of single-chip microcomputer 4 exports Alarm signal is to warning device 9, and warning device 9 is preferably the combination of indicator lamp, buzzer or indicator lamp and buzzer, to carry Show that operating personnel carry out the processing of next step.
In order to ensure to examine the efficiency of frock, the Check-Out Time of each outdoor unit is preferably provided with.Specifically, in addition to Clock circuit 7, clock circuit 7 export clock signal.The clock signal and output switching that single-chip microcomputer 4 exports according to clock circuit 7 Signal is to switch unit 8.Switch unit 8 is preferably one group of contact of relay, and switching signal is level signal, switch unit 8 One end connects the output end of single-chip microcomputer 4, and the other end connects the current supply circuit of compressor 21.When single-chip microcomputer 4 receives clock signal Afterwards, outputs level signals, by controlling the break-make of contact to control the operation of compressor 21.Clock circuit 7 is preferably in single-chip microcomputer 4 The clock circuit 7 or the independent clock circuit 7 independently of single-chip microcomputer 4 put, as 555 timing chips or it is similar The chip of clocking capability can be realized.When preferably setting normal operation to 10 minutes, the current supply circuit of compressor 21 is automatically cut off, To ensure to examine the detection efficiency of frock.
In checkout procedure, it is possible to need to change default partial parameters in single-chip microcomputer 4, therefore, in addition to man-machine friendship Mutual equipment 5.The input of the output end connection single-chip microcomputer 4 of human-computer interaction device 5, single-chip microcomputer 4 receive human-computer interaction device 5 and exported Parameter signal and storage.Human-computer interaction device 5 can be keyboard, touch-screen or similar equipment.
